"You have to..." - Ten Hag provides fascinating transfer insight ahead of the January window

He has opened up on his transfer strategy.

Alexander Duke

Alexander Duke

google discoverFollow us on Google Discover

Manchester United manager Erik ten Hag has given insight into what he looks for in potential signings in a recent interview.

Currently fifth in the Premier League, United are likely to enter the transfer market in January, particularly following Cristiano Ronaldo's departure from the club.

Portugal and Benfica striker Goncalo Ramos has been linked with the club in recent weeks as a potential replacement for Ronaldo, while Ten Hag reportedly has his sights set on another targets.

The Dutchman has already six players since arriving at Old Trafford in the summer, at a total cost of around £227m, according to Sky Sports.

Ten Hag reveals how he selects transfer targets

During a candid interview on Manchester United’s website, Ten Hag emphasised the importance of personality, as well as ability, when it comes to deciding whether or not to sign a player.

Advert

"We looked and with football players clearly that is the first thing, the capabilities a player has," he said.

"The human being behind is also an important factor, but you can't underestimate that."

Ten Hag also highlighted the importance of strong mentality in not only winning games, but getting Manchester United back to the top.

"You need the right characters in your dressing room, not only if you want to win a game, but if you want to win trophies," he added.

Despite Manchester United's steady improvement throughout the season, Ten Hag remains careful not to get too carried away with their progress.

"I have the feeling, we have the feeling, that we are in the right direction, but we also know that it’s still a lot of work to do for us here," added Ten Hag.

Lisandro Martinez, signed from Ajax in the summer, has settled into Manchester United’s central defence comfortably, whilst both Christian Eriksen and Casemiro have established themselves as key players in the side.

Tyrell Malacia has been locked in competition with Luke Shaw for the competitive left back position, and Antony has shown moments of exquisiteness since he, like Martinez and Ten Hag himself, made the move from Ajax to Old Trafford.

Ten Hag’s side are currently preparing for the return of the Premier League later this month are in action tonight against Spanish side Cadiz in a mid-season friendly.
